LUCKNOW, April 14 -- In a late-evening crackdown on Monday, Lucknow police checked over 2,300 people across the city and issued challans to 411 individuals found consuming alcohol in public places, officials said on Tuesday.
"The special drive was carried out between 8 pm and 10 pm on April 13, with teams led by deputy commissioners of police, along with ACPs and SHOs, conducting simultaneous checks across all five zones of the city," said Lucknow CP Amrendra K Sengar.
